Plastic weighing as much as the Eiffel Tower pollutes Great Lakes yearly. High-tech helps.

MANITOWOC, Wisconsin – Stoves, washing machines and scrap material. These are a few of the things Evan Rinke has pulled out of rivers that flow into Lake Michigan.
This is Rinke's first summer operating a marine debris boat, which is used to pick up trash along Lake Michigan’s shoreline. Yet nothing surprises him.
